Symptoms of excessive stress include all of the following EXCEPT C. increased energy level.
Explanation:
As a matter of fact, stress has the opposite effect. Low energy levels and fatigue are associated with prolonged stress. One of the reasons is the fact that stress leads to disruption in one's sleep, causing insomnia, which in its turn causes a decrease in energy levels. It has been found that increased levels of stress are associated with fatigue in a study of over 2,000 people.
Persia
Persian Royal Road, ancient road running from Susa, the ancient capital of Persia, across Anatolia to the Aegean Sea, a distance of more than 1,500 miles (2,400 km).
